What Is a Cold Womb and Why It Matters More Than You Realise?

When we talk about reproductive health, most of us immediately think of hormones, periods, and fertility. But did you know that something as seemingly subtle as a cold womb symptom could quietly affect all of the above? In traditional Chinese medicine, the concept of a “cold womb” refers to a lack of warmth and energy flow in the uterus, and it’s more common than you might think especially in modern-day Singapore, where we live in air-conditioned bliss and love our iced bubble teas (oops!).

Let’s break down how these symptoms can slowly influence your reproductive wellness over time.

1. Impact on Menstrual Regularities

One of the first symptoms of a cold womb often shows up during your period. Think irregular cycles, painful cramps, or delayed menstruation. When there’s not enough warmth in the womb, blood circulation becomes sluggish. Poor circulation can cause the blood to stagnate, leading to clotting, heavier or lighter flows, and—cue the dramatic music—those dreaded monthly cramps.

In traditional Chinese beliefs, warmth is essential for smooth menstrual flow. When the womb is “cold,” the uterus struggles to shed its lining efficiently, resulting in uncomfortable, painful periods that throw your monthly routine off balance.

2. Challenges with Fertility

If you’ve been trying to conceive but feel like your body just isn’t cooperating, the symptoms of a cold womb might be part of the puzzle. A warm womb is considered a welcoming, nurturing space for a fertilised egg to implant and thrive. On the flip side, a cold environment can be less hospitable, potentially disrupting implantation and lowering the chances of pregnancy.

While this doesn’t mean every fertility issue stems from a cold womb, it’s worth considering if your body is showing signs of chilliness, cold hands and feet, low energy, or sensitivity to cold weather, especially around your abdomen area.

3. Hormonal Imbalance

Now, let’s talk about hormones. When cold energy lingers in the womb over time, it can throw your body’s delicate hormonal balance into disarray. Estrogen and progesterone levels might dip or swing wildly, leading to all sorts of issues, from irregular ovulation to ovarian cysts and beyond.

This sign of cold womb symptoms can often go unnoticed until you’re faced with mood swings, unexplained acne, or unusual cycle patterns. By addressing womb warmth early, you may be able to keep your hormones happier and more balanced.

4. Emotional and Physical Well-being

Beyond the physical signs, the symptoms of a cold womb can have ripple effects on your emotional and overall well-being. Women with prolonged cold womb conditions often experience fatigue, low energy, and even anxiety or mood dips. This isn’t just about physical discomfort, it’s about how connected your mind and body truly are.

When your womb feels warm and well-supported, you tend to feel more grounded and energised. Managing stress, staying warm (hello, heat packs!), and adopting a womb-friendly lifestyle can work wonders on both your mental and physical health.
